Download make or do difference between make and do english grammar

Duration: (5:37)



make or do difference between make and do english grammar make or do difference between make and do english grammar make or do difference between make and do english grammar

Description
Download this and online watch make or do difference between make and do english grammar
Related videos

Mxtube.net